RAWALPINDI (92 News) - Pakistan Army troops are busy in rescue and relief operations in flood hit areas of the country.

As per details, Karakoram Highway ( KKH) has been opened for light traffic after restoring of road at Zaid Khar, which was the last portion not cleared till now. It will take some time for heavy traffic. However, transportation on light traffic including babusar route is being used for fuel and essential commodities in GB as of now.

Light Traffic Vehicles are allowed to move on KKH after opening of washed away road. FWO is assessing on restoration of two way traffic of Heavy Traffic Vehicles with NHA.

 

Travel Advisory – Update on KKH

KKH is open for traffic; however, some limitations apply.

Current Status is as under:-

Thakot to Kayal Bridge: Two ways open for all types of traffic.

KayalBridge: One way open for light & medium vehicles ( upto 6 Wheel trucks /Bowzersupto 10 Tons).

Zaid Khwar: One way open since 2350 hours last night for light & medium vehicles (upto 6 Wheel trucks /Bowzersupto 10 Tons).

UchaarNullah: Two way open for all types of traffic (through diversion)

SommerNullah Bridge: Two ways open for light traffic only (restoration of heavy traffic will be possible hopefully by 4 September).

Sazin to Khunjrab: Two ways open for all types of traffic.

Commuters and especially cargo drivers are advised to exercise extreme caution while crossing UchharNullah, Kayal Bridge and Zaid Khwar area. FWO teams are working round the clock for restoration of heavy traffic throughout the length of KKH.
